Tips for Successfully Working Remotely
There are a few things you can do to set yourself up for success when working remotely.
First, establish a regular routine and stick to it as much as possible. This will help your body and mind know when it’s time to work and when it’s time to relax.
Second, create a dedicated workspace in your home. This doesn’t have to be an entire room – just a spot where you can sit down and focus on your work without distractions.
Third, make sure you take breaks throughout the day to move your body and clear your mind. Get up and walk around, stretch, or do some light exercise. Taking regular breaks will help you stay fresh and focused during long hours of work.
Fourth, stay connected with your team or colleagues by scheduling regular video calls or check-ins. This will help you feel like you’re part of a team even if you’re not in the same physical space.
Finally, don’t forget to schedule time for yourself outside of work. Make sure to maintain social connections, pursue hobbies, and take care of your mental and physical health. Working from home can be isolating, so it’s important to make an effort to connect with loved ones and do things that make you happy outside of work hours.”
